Instead of object.Dispose() use Disposable.Add(object)
Declaration
public MyClass
{
private CompositeDisposable Disposables { get; } = new CompositeDisposable();
When disposing the object
Disposables?.Dispose();
if you subscribe to class members DO NOT USE DisposeWith(Disposables)
this.WhenAnyValue(x => x).Subscribe(_ =>
{
});
any other subscripiton must be disposed
model.WhenAnyValue(x => x).Subscribe(_ =>
{
}).DisposeWith(Disposables);
